Follow That Dream is an American 1962 musical comedy directed by Gordon Douglas and starring Elvis Presley as Toby Kwimper. Kwimpers vagabond family, homesteading in Florida, come in conflict with mobsters who plan to set up gambling operation in the location.


The following weapons were used in the film Follow That Dream:


Revolvers

Smith & Wesson Military & Police

Bank guards (Red West and uncredited one) who take Toby Kwimper (Elvis Presley) for a robber carry Smith & Wesson Military & Police revolvers. Toby disarms one of the guards during this episode. During Toby's confrontation with mobsters, Carmine (Jack Kruschen) and hired gangsters from Detroit, Jack (Frank DeKova) and Pete (uncredited) are armed with same looking Smith & Wessons. Again, Toby gets gangster's revolver and uses it.

Submachine Guns

Thompson M1921AC

Gangster Pete uses a Thompson M1921AC. During the confrontation Toby gets the submachine gun.

Shotguns

Winchester Model 1897

Third gangster, Louis (uncredited), is armed with a Winchester Model 1897 pump-action shotgun. Again, the gun falls into Toby's hands.
